Fodor's Review:

Azul has sumptuously conquered the devil in the details, from chef Clay Conley's exotically rendered French-Caribbean cuisine to the thoughtful service staff who graciously anticipate your broader dining needs. Does your sleeveless blouse leave you too cold to properly appreciate the poached eggs with lobster-knuckle hollandaise? Ask for one of the house pashminas, available in a variety of fashionable colors. Forgot your reading glasses and can't decipher the hanger steak with foie-gras sauce? Request a pair from the host. Want to see how the other half lives? Descend the interior staircase to Café Sambal, the all-day casual restaurant downstairs.

Great Views, Good Service, Okay Food

Posted by Sue from Chicago on 2/5/06

I recently dined here with a large group and so our menu selections were limited, so maybe my dining experience isn't typical. I chose the steak option and was very disappointed in that the steak was tough and noticeably lacking in taste or texture. Since I was a guest, I didn't feel that I should complain about the meal and embarrass my host. Those who chose the halibut option seemed much happier. The dessert we received was great and the servers were very pleasant.
